Honey Garlic Glazed Chicken

This Honey Garlic Glazed Chicken is a delicious and easy-to-make crockpot dish, perfect for busy days or family dinners. The chicken thighs become melt-in-your-mouth tender as they cook in a flavorful honey-garlic sauce. With the addition of potatoes and green onions, this dish offers both heartiness and freshness, making it a complete meal. It’s a simple recipe that packs a punch of savory and sweet flavors.

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 6-8 hours (slow cooker)
Yield: 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 4 boneless chicken thighs
  • 1/3 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 cups diced potatoes
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 green onions,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. In a small bowl, mix honey, soy sauce, and minced garlic.
  2. Place the chicken thighs in the slow cooker and pour the honey garlic mixture over them.
  3. Add the diced potatoes around the chicken and sprinkle with black pepper.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 6-7 hours or on high for 3-4 hours until the chicken is cooked through.
  5. Garnish with chopped green onions before serving.

BBQ Pulled Pork Sandwiches

BBQ Pulled Pork Sandwiches are a must-try comfort food perfect for any spring gathering. This dish combines tender, juicy pulled pork with a rich barbecue sauce, served in a soft, pillowy bun. Whether for a backyard BBQ or a casual family dinner, these sandwiches are sure to please. The slow-cooked pork ensures that each bite is packed with flavor, while the crunchy texture of coleslaw and the sweetness of the BBQ sauce create the perfect balance.

Makes: 8 servings
Cook Time: 8 hours (slow cooker)
Prep Time: 15 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 3-4 lbs pork shoulder (bone-in or boneless)
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 1 cup barbecue sauce (your favorite brand or homemade)
  • 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on paprika
  • 1 tablespo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ional, for heat)
  • Salt to taste
  • 8 soft sandwich buns
  • Coleslaw (optional, for topping)

Directions:

  1. Prepare the Pork: Rub the pork shoulder with a mixture of pa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, black pepper, cayenne pepper, and salt.
  2. Cook in Slow Cooker: Place the seasoned pork shoulder in a slow cooker. Add chopped onion, apple cider vinegar, brown sugar, and barbecue sauce. Stir to combine.
  3. Slow Cook: Cover and cook on low for 7-8 hours, or until the pork is tender and easily shreds with a fork.
  4. Shred the Pork: Once the pork is done, remove it from the slow cooker and shred it using two forks. Discard any bones if using bone-in pork.
  5. Assemble the Sandwiches: Spoon the shredded pork onto the sandwich buns. Drizzle with additional barbecue sauce if desired.
  6. Optional: Top with coleslaw for added crunch and flavor.
  7. Serve: Enjoy the pulled pork sandwiches hot, paired with your favorite sides like potato salad or chips.

Vegetable Lentil Stew

Spring is the perfect time for light and hearty meals, and this Vegetable Lentil Stew is a fantastic option.

Whether you’re looking for a filling vegetarian meal or a side dish to accompany your main course, this stew fits the bill. Plus, it’s great for meal prep, so you can enjoy it throughout the week.

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 6-7 hours
Yield: 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 1 cup lentils, rinsed
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 1 red bell pepper,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ley or cilantro for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Ingredients: In a large crockpot, combine the lentils, onion, carrots, celery, red bell pepper, and garlic.
  2. Add the Liquids: Pour in the diced tomatoes and vegetable broth. Stir to mix all the ingredients.
  3. Season: Add thyme,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Mix well.
  4. Cook: Cover the crockpot and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ours, until the lentils are tender.
  5. Serve: Once done, give it a good stir, taste for seasoning, and garnish with fresh parsley or cilantro before serving.

Beef Stew with Root Vegetables

This beef stew with root vegetables is a perfect choice for a cozy meal. The ingredients simmer together beautifully, creating a warm and hearty dish that fills you up and warms your soul. The parsley on top adds a fresh touch, making it even more appealing.

This recipe is great for any spring day, easy to prepare in your crockpot, and it allows all the flavors to meld perfectly. Gather your family around for a comforting bowl of this delicious stew!

Prep: 15 minutes
Cook: 6-8 hours (on low)
Yield: 6 servings

Ingredients

  • 2 pounds beef stew meat,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 4 cups beef broth
  • 3 carrots, chopped
  • 3 potatoes, diced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• Fresh parsley, for garnish

Instructions

  1.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add beef and brown on all sides.
  2. Transfer the beef to the crockpot. Add carrots, potatoes, onion, and garlic.
  3. In a bowl, mix beef broth, tomato paste, thyme, salt, pepper, and Worcestershire sauce. Pour over the beef and vegetables in the crockpot.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 7-8 hours or on high for 4-5 hours until the beef is tender.
  5.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.

Minestrone Soup

Minestrone soup is a classic dish that brings warmth and comfort, especially during the spring. This hearty soup is packed with vegetables, beans, and pasta, making it a nutritious choice for any meal.

Perfect for busy days, this soup can cook while you go about your activities. Just throw in your favorite vegetables and let the crockpot do the work. You’ll come home to a delightful aroma that fills your kitchen.

Prep: 15 minutes
Cook: 6-8 hours (on low)
Yield: 6 servings

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 zucchini, diced
  • 1 b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 can (14.5 ounces) diced tomatoes
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 cup green beans, cut into pieces
  • 1 can (15 ounces) kidney be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 cup small pasta (like elbow or ditalini)
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add onion, carrots, and celery, sautéing until softened, about 5 minutes.
  2. Transfer the sautéed vegetables to the crockpot. Add zucchini, bell pepper, tomatoes, vegetable broth, green beans, kidney beans, pasta, and Italian seasoning.
  3. Season with salt and pepper. Stir well to combine.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 6-7 hours or on high for 3-4 hours, until vegetables and pasta are tender.
  5. Before serving, adjust seasoning if necessary. Garnish with fresh parsley and enjoy!

Chicken Fajitas

Chicken Fajitas made in a crockpot are an easy and flavorful meal that everyone will love. The beauty of this recipe is its simplicity—throw everything into the slow cooker and let it work its magic. Serve the cooked chicken and veggies in warm tortillas, topped with your favorite salsa, sour cream, and fresh cilantro. You can even squeeze a little fresh lemon juice on top for an extra zesty finish!

Makes: 6 servings
Cook Time: 6-8 hours
Prep Time: 10 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1 red b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 green b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 large onion, s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1/4 cup lime juice
  • 1/4 cup chicken broth
  • Tortillas (flour or corn, your choice)
  • Fresh cilantro, for garnish
  • Lime wedges, for serving
  • Optional toppings: salsa, sour cream, avocado

Directions:

  1. Prep the Chicken: Place the chicken breasts in the bottom of your slow cooker. Season with chili powder, cumin,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Add Veggies & Liquid: Add the sliced bell peppers, onions, and minced garlic on top of the chicken. Pour the lime juice and chicken broth over the mixture.
  3. Slow Cook: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ours, until the chicken is tender and can be easily shredded.
  4. Shred the Chicken: Once cooked, remove the chicken breasts from the slow cooker and shred them using two forks. Return the shredded chicken to the crockpot and stir to mix with the vegetables and juices.
  5. Assemble Fajitas: Warm the tortillas according to the package instructions. Spoon the shredded chicken and vegetable mixture onto each tortilla.
  6. Serve: Top with fresh cilantro, a squeeze of lime juice, and your favorite toppings such as salsa, sour cream, or avocado.
  7. Enjoy: Serve your fajitas immediately with lime wedges on the side for added zest.

Cabbage Roll Casserole

Cabbage Roll Casserole is a comforting dish that brings together flavors in a delightful way.

This recipe is perfect for spring, providing a hearty meal that warms the soul. Cabbage Roll Casserole is simple to prepare, making it a great choice for busy days. You can let it simmer in your crockpot,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ully.

Yield: 6 servings

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 cup cooked rice
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 large head of cabbage, chopped
  • 2 cans (15 ounces each) tomato sauce
  • 1 can diced tomatoes
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ice

Instructions

  1. In a skillet, brown the ground beef with chopped onion and garlic until fully cooked. Drain excess fat.
  2. In a bowl, mix cooked rice, salt, pepper, brown sugar, and oregano with the beef mixture.
  3. Layer half of the chopped cabbage in the bottom of the crockpot. Top with half of the meat mixture, then half of the tomato sauce and diced tomatoes.
  4. Repeat the layers with the remaining cabbage, meat mixture, and sauce. Drizzle lemon juice over the top.
  5.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ours until the cabbage is tender. Serve warm and enjoy!

Curried Sweet Potato Soup

Curried Sweet Potato Soup is a delightful dish perfect for spring. This soup is not just visually appealing; it’s also packed with flavors that dance on your palate. The combination of sweet potatoes and curry creates a unique blend that is both sweet and savory.

Yield: 6 servings

Ingredients

  • 4 cups sweet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on curry powder
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 can coconut milk
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h cilantro for garnish

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Vegetables: In the crockpot, combine sweet potatoes, onion, garlic, and curry powder.
  2. Add Broth: Pour in the vegetable broth and stir everything together.
  3. Cook: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ours, until the sweet potatoes are tender.
  4. Blend: Use an immersion blender to puree the soup until smooth. Stir in the coconut milk and season with salt and pepper.
  5. Serve: Ladle the soup into bowls, garnish with a swirl of cream and fresh cilantro.
